When a severe thunderstorm warning is issued, the storm may produce damaging winds, large hail, dangerous lightning, and heavy rain. In some cases, heavy rainfall produced by a severe storm can also lead to flash flooding. Do not drive vehicles through flooded areas. The water depth or fast flowing water/mud/debris from a flash flood will make road conditions unsafe.
